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for Q3 2021 was ¥254,051,318.06, a decrease of 25.70% compared to the same period last year[4] - The net profit attributable to shareholders was ¥5,110,453.47, down 72.24% year-on-year[4] - The basic earnings per share for the period was ¥0.036, reflecting a decline of 72.24% compared to the previous year[5] - The company reported a net profit of ¥212,857,591.90 for the first three quarters of 2021, compared to ¥205,752,208.76 in the same period of 2020, showing a slight increase of 3.4%[15] - Net profit decreased to ¥54,622,198.44 from ¥70,152,734.81, a decline of about 22.2% compared to the same period last year[18] - Total profit before tax decreased to ¥60,579,524.56 from ¥78,701,005.25, a drop of about 23% year-over-year[18] Assets and Liabilities - The total assets at the end of the reporting period amounted to ¥1,458,426,537.67, representing an increase of 7.38% from the end of the previous year[5] - As of September 30, 2021, the company's total assets amounted to ¥1,458,426,537.67, up from ¥1,358,190,709.12 at the end of 2020, reflecting a growth of 7.4%[15] - The company's current assets totaled ¥1,232,533,345.65, compared to ¥1,114,610,069.33 at the end of 2020, indicating an increase of 10.6%[14] - The total liabilities as of September 30, 2021, were ¥827,254,040.92, compared to ¥743,435,653.85 at the end of 2020, marking an increase of 11.3%[15] - The owner's equity totaled ¥631,172,496.76, up from ¥614,755,055.27, reflecting a growth of 2.5%[15] Cash Flow - The company reported a net cash flow from operating activities of -¥90,561,422.50 for the year-to-date[4] - Cash flow from operating activities showed a net outflow of ¥90,561,422.50, worsening from a net outflow of ¥60,343,697.43 in the prior year[21] - The company reported a net cash outflow from investing activities of ¥598,394.81, compared to a larger outflow of ¥2,208,491.89 in the previous year[21] Revenue and Costs - The total operating revenue for the first three quarters of 2021 reached ¥980,975,799.31, an increase of 8.0% compared to ¥907,933,517.13 in the same period of 2020[16] - Total operating costs increased to ¥926,239,385.47 from ¥828,376,814.85, representing an increase of approximately 11.9% year-over-year[17] - Sales revenue from goods and services received cash of ¥512,035,644.95, up from ¥411,374,605.84, indicating an increase of approximately 24.4%[20] Accounts Receivable and Inventory - Accounts receivable increased by 203.02% compared to the previous year, indicating a rise in outstanding payments[8] - The accounts receivable increased significantly to ¥414,193,997.57 from ¥136,690,918.22, representing a growth of 203.5%[13] - The inventory decreased to ¥185,768,796.38 from ¥266,497,901.48, a decline of 30.3%[14] Other Income and Expenses - Other income increased by 418.48% due to the transfer of previously deferred subsidies to current income[8] - The company recorded a decrease in financial expenses due to reduced foreign exchange losses from the previous year[8] - Research and development expenses increased to ¥36,671,078.25 from ¥35,392,306.01, reflecting a growth of about 3.6% year-over-year[17] Product Development and Strategy - The company has not disclosed any new product developments or market expansion strategies in this report[3] - The company has not disclosed any new product developments or market expansion strategies in the current report[12] Cash and Cash Equivalents - Cash and cash equivalents decreased to ¥147,955,862.12 from ¥233,061,117.41, a decline of 36.5%[13] - Cash and cash equivalents at the end of the period decreased to ¥63,915,258.08 from ¥70,924,023.00, a decline of approximately 10%[21] Equity and Borrowings - The company raised ¥20,000,000.00 through borrowings, an increase from ¥10,000,000.00 in the same period last year[21]
